Last update: 8 hours agoGrocery Access in Focus: Pasadena’s Pavilions supermarket (845 E. California Blvd.) will close on Sept. 5, citing locations that don’t meet financial expectations; about 55 employees were told July 6 they can transfer within 25 miles, though nearby options are limited for some workers.
